The Dangers of Illegal Online Betting

Engaging in shady gambling platforms can expose you to significant dangers . These operations often lack the proper security measures and consumer protections present with legal, licensed operators. Users risk losing their deposits to scams or facing unfair practices without recourse. Dont Play Betting Its Illegal Furthermore, illegal betting sites frequently function outside the reach of law enforcement, increasing the likelihood of fraud, identity theft, and potential involvement in illicit enterprises. Remain crucial to only use licensed and regulated gambling venues to protect yourself and your assets .

Know the Law: Why Betting is Illegal

Many consumers are curious about why betting often remains unlawful, particularly in certain areas. The reasons behind these restrictions are complex and stem from a past of social, economic, and moral concerns. Originally, laws controlling gambling were frequently tied to preventing illegal activity, protecting at-risk individuals from financial loss, and maintaining public order. Furthermore, the potential for organized activity and illicit financing has consistently fueled stricter regulations. Some states or countries also have deeply held values against gambling, contributing to its prohibition. While attitudes are shifting, the legal framework is often slow to adapt, leading to a continuous debate about whether wagers should be more or less accessible. Considerations include revenue generation – some areas now permit gambling for tax income—while others maintain strict bans.

Illegal Betting: A Serious Offense

Engaging in underground gambling activities represents a grave crime with potentially substantial repercussions. This prohibited practice, often run outside of legal frameworks, can lead to lengthy fines and even jail time . Law enforcement agencies are increasingly focused on dismantling such networks and prosecuting those involved, regardless of whether they act as players or facilitate the activity. The impact extends beyond individual penalties, potentially fueling other criminal enterprises and harming communities. Therefore, participating in illegal wagering is a choice with significant consequences.
